A Provincial Hanging Wooden Spoon Rack and a Group of 13 Wooden Spoons. The rack composed of a shaped plank back pierced with a hanging hole to the apexed top and attached to the horizontal plank spoon holder with canted front corners and 13 pierced round spoon apertures. The spoons; mainly cooking spoons, varying in size and shape, the largest with round bowl on integral hook ended handle, 15¼” (239 cm) in length, the smallest ones; a round-bowled ladle on a carved triple-bine twist handle,7¾” (19.5 cm) in length, and a vintage sycamore cawl spoon 7¼” (18.5 cm) in length.
